Wheel design parameters
The wheel belongs to the Wheels category and features geometric parameters selected for the requirements of a premium SUV. The rim width allows for the installation of popular tire sizes used on the Range Rover Evoque, ensuring the correct profile and contact patch with the road surface. The wheel diameter supports the installation of braking systems intended for this model, leaving proper clearance for calipers and discs.
The bolt pattern and number of mounting holes comply with the standard used by Land Rover, which allows for trouble-free installation on the hub without the need for adapters. A properly selected offset affects the wheel line relative to the body, supporting vehicle stability in corners and even load distribution on suspension components.
